Queen catchers are small devices that consist of a plastic frame with a mesh or grid that allows worker bees to pass through while trapping the queen. Some queen catchers have a sliding door mechanism or plug that can be used to secure the queen inside the catcher once she’s been captured.
Adequate ventilation is essential when using a queen catcher to ensure the queen remains healthy and comfortable while confined. Some plastic queen catchers are designed with ventilation holes or mesh to allow airflow and prevent overheating.

A queen catcher made of plastic is a tool used by beekeepers to safely capture and isolate the queen bee from the rest of the colony. It’s designed to allow the beekeeper to inspect or manipulate the hive without risking harm to the queen or disrupting the hive’s brood and honey production.
Here are some key features and considerations regarding plastic queen catchers:
- Plastic queen catchers allow beekeepers to isolate the queen temporarily, making it easier to inspect the hive, manipulate frames, or perform other tasks without the risk of accidentally injuring or losing the queen.
- Plastic queen catchers are typically made of durable, lightweight plastic material that is easy to handle and clean. The plastic used is often food-grade and safe for use in beehives.
- Plastic queen catchers should be cleaned and sterilized regularly to prevent the spread of diseases between hives.
